Output 6f4324b2ad82a4e7a907355af38d6b15db5765db64106f0c02c5a1a73d1f584e:9

value
2379830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c4523aa1b80430bfe89ad98b80b21d91c5b31a2 OP_EQUAL
address
3EUhMHQwCpcxzVbwmmSKHHwRgcWjXTC4bT
transaction
6f4324b2ad82a4e7a907355af38d6b15db5765db64106f0c02c5a1a73d1f584e
spent
true